| Product Description |
On irradiation with UV light, 1-nitro-2-naphthaldehyde gets transformed into the corresponding nitroso acid. Application: 1-Nitro-2-naphthaldehyde (NAA) may be used to prepare the precursors required for the preparation of 3-acetoxy-2-methylene-3-(1-nitronaphth-2-yl)propanoate and ethyl 3-acetoxy-2-methylene-3-(1-nitronaphth-2-yl)propanoate. |

| Description | This compound belongs to the class of organic compounds known as nitronaphthalenes. These are polycyclic aromatic compounds containing a naphthalene moiety substituted by one or more nitro groups. |
